Perspective basically means point of view... so if I say that we should look at something from the boy's perspective, that means we should imagine the way that he was experiencing the situation. Another good example would be Goldilocks and the three bears. If you look at the story from Goldilock's perspective, then the bears are scary and she was just looking for shelter. But if you look from the bears' perspective, then Goldilocks was breaking and entering and causing property damage, right?
